Vietnam

Manfinity Men's Simple Fashionable Casual Beach Shorts, Everyday Wear - Light Grey - View 1
Manfinity Men's Simple Fashionable Casual Beach Shorts, Everyday Wear - Light Grey - View 2
Manfinity Men's Simple Fashionable Casual Beach Shorts, Everyday Wear - Light Grey - View 3